The eyes of the NFL world will fall upon Indianapolis, Indiana this week as the 2025 NFL Scouting Combine takes place. 329 draft prospects will showcase their talent on and off the field this week in front of teams and evaluators in what is typically described as the biggest job interview for a football player.

As part of the festivities surrounding the 2025 NFL Combine in Indianapolis, the league will be hosting their ninth annual Women’s forum on February 26. The program was created to connect women with leaders in the NFL to provide them with career paths to working in the league. From scouting and data analytics, to the…

The Detroit Lions linebacker room became a revolving door in 2024. Injury decimated the unit, forcing Detroit to play a lot of different players down the stretch. While the play was sometimes painful to watch, it also gave the Lions an opportunity to figure out which players can still ball and who won’t be coming…
